Background job monitoring with sap solution manager. Typically, you, as a learning administrator, are required to push jobs to the background when you. Sap background job scheduling get seemless support for sap. A format can be assigned to a job definitions output or log format, thus defining the extension and mime m ultimedia i nternet m ail e xtensions type to use for the job files. Sap batch job, sap background job,batch job creation, batch job scheduling, sap wm, sap mm, sap basis,goods receipt, goods receist. Scheduling a background job using factory calendar sap technical. Click on the calendar button to see what these dates look like in a calendar format. Setting of the destinations where the display formats should be created. Bc xbp background processing, job scheduling system test. Scheduling a background job using factory calendar.
Maintaining and monitoring scheduled background jobs. Job scheduling for web services job scheduling has always been critical to ensur. Document jobs scheduled in your system landscape centrally in sap solution manager. When scheduling a job in the background the appropriate statement to read in your file is open dataset, and the file must be on the file system that the sap server can see. Only settings in the spool while creating job should be manipulated. In the initial screen of transaction sm36, enter the job name and then click on the start condition. I have already check scn but unable to find exact solution for same. Instructions for running sap reports in the background.
Schedule a background job when your sap successfactors learning implementation requires you to run one to accomplish your task. Scheduling background job by triggering an event abap. The following fields are available to query all background jobs. This is best for users unfamiliar with sap background job scheduling. If an external scheduler logs on to the sap system with xbp version number 3. These document intents to provide steps which can be done even by an end user to prepare a job.
Run after job job a runs after job bthis is event periodic i. Select create new scheduling and specify the required start date and time. Decentralized and centralized job scheduling solutions ccms, sap bi, mass activities sap job scheduling interfaces, including the new java scheduling interface. Although sap r3 had job scheduling capabilities built in, and sap bi and other solutions extended these, we will explain why thes e capabilities are in sufficient for the. Jun 25, 20 monitor the job and check the spoolaccess sap business workplace to check the spool. Step 3 look into duration column which signifies the job is running since n seconds.
The application used to view a job file depends on your browser, and your browser settings. Dec 27, 2010 to maintain or monitor sap background jobs, enter the select background jobs screen by using transaction code sm37 or menu path system services background jobs job overview. If scheduling is to occur periodically, select periodic and specify the interval for example, every 2 weeks. It gives steps to createschedule and reschedule background job sm36. A format describes file content types, such as text or postscript. Main purpose of defining target server is the workload balancing. In this presentation the principal consultant at architectsap solutions will describe how sap maintenance services is provided through sap background job scheduling.
Sap abaphana developer resume hire it people we get. How to maintain and monitor background jobs via sap basis. After the job is finished the spool output is sent to the recipient mail id as. Therefore if you schedule a background job more frequent than the run. Business user has passed on the requirement that they should receive the stock report for material in there sap. Although sap r3 had jobscheduling capabilities built in, and sap bi and other solutions extended these, we will explain why thes e capabilities are in sufficient for the. Sep 15, 2014 background job had a standard sap report as step and report was processing a business logic. Basis scheduling background job basis monitoring background job once the job is scheduled in the sap system, the job runs on the specified time every time in the specified intervals. Schedule a background job in sap using factory calendar sap. There are two ways to define and schedule background jobs from the job overview.
Saps background processing system is easy to use and completely integrated within the system. Create variant to run the stock report mb52 via job. Consider a batch job that needs to be run on every 3 rd saturday in a month if you set it up using transaction sm36 as a repetitive batch job you see that the options provided do not match this requirement. This option is only available if system administration has defined the corresponding background jobs. The best way for users who are already familiar with background job scheduling is directly from transaction sm36. Scheduling background jobs a guide for learning abap. Download abap code into pdf file create transport request using. Print background jobs spool to the file system as a text file if you want to save your background jobs spool output to the file system as a text file or you want to print any sap screen to the file system as a text file also then you can check the following steps. Hi all i am facing one problem while scheduling the back ground job, there is one bc job which has to run on monthly basis every last day of the month at 23. Sap basis monitoring a background job tutorialspoint. In foreground jobs are only allowed a certain amount of runtime.
Consider a batch job that needs to be run on every 3rd saturday in a month. Directly from the define background job sm36 transaction. Thus any output created by an online report can be saved and accessed by. If you sent the scheduled bw report to yourself, you should receive an email on a regular frequency that provides both a link in the main body of the message to connect to the report or an attachment going to the pdf or excel file, if the chosen format was not online link as well as a link near the bottom of the email that can be used to. How to maintain and monitor background jobs via sap. For example, you can have the job run after every 5 days from the start date. Review the bug fixes and helping the team with technical solutions. The background job monitoring as part of the program scheduling management should always be. For example, instructors, users, and facility contacts need to know when a scheduled offering is. Batch management lo bm sap ag batch management lo bm 6 april 2001 batch management lo bm purpose in various industries particularly the process industry you have to work with homogenous partial quantities of a material or product throughout the logistics quantity and value chain. Auto sms about inventory through sap background job scheduling. We would schedule the above program as a background job and send the output of the same as an email. To use the job wizard, start from transaction sm36 and either select go to wizard version or simply use the job wizard button. Sap basis unscheduling a background job to unschedule a job so that it doesna t run in future, you have to release the job.
Monitoring a background job is important in sap system because once you schedule the job it might be cancelled due to. Jun 18, 2014 in this presentation the principal consultant at architectsap solutions will describe how sap maintenance services is provided through sap background job scheduling. A message will generate indicating that a background job was scheduled to run, i. Background job had a standard sap report as step and report was processing a business logic. Print background jobs spool to the file system as a text. Connecting external job management systems to the sap. Job scheduling management with sap solution manager sap blogs. Principles and processes of sap central job scheduling by redwood. Change screen layout of stock report as per the requirement. And if a user is not familiar with sap background job scheduling then best way is the job scheduling wizard. But the attachment should be excel sheet or text file.
Job scheduling management with sap solution manager sap. You can analyze it from sm37 by viewing its job log. Long running jo, how to schedule a report in background. If the job scheduling needs to be cancelled because of some reason, the released job should bring into the scheduled status. Jan 03, 2008 job scheduling management with sap solution manager delivers the following functionalities which will be presented in future blogs. Background job is a noninteractive process that runs behind the normal interactive operations. If you find a system performance issue or if a task is not completed for a very long time, then select active status. After this stop background job if there is an already running job with the same name 0 sap does not provide a functionality to prevent dublicate background job scheduling. Job scheduling in sap environments is changing rapidly. Configuration of the individual components in the sap system and on the nt servers. Step 2 fill the job name, priority abc and the target server. Transaction sm36 job scheduling you can link a batch job to a factory calendar using transaction sm36. Background jobs can be scheduled hourly, daily, weekly and monthly based on the business requirement. How to create a background job in sap sap batch job part 2 duration.
How to email output from background jobs sap blogs. Sap basis unscheduling a background job tutorialspoint. No coding in the program should be used to convert the file format. To export the data into an excel spreadsheet, click on the save to local file icon and. This document intends to provide steps which can be done by an end user to prepare a job. You want to schedule a job on specific days of month and this job frequency can not be met with standard sm36 options. This fully functional operator gui for operations manager is entirely based on j2ee standards and works on the sap web application server. Instructions for running sap reports in the background issued 05. Scheduling sap background job with dynamic date parameter. Connecting external job management systems to the sap netweaver as abap ccms job scheduling system sap xbp 3. U can use the following code to download an internal table in background excel format data. Monitor the job and check the spoolaccess sap business workplace to check the spool.
Formats of generated reports include pdf, html, and xml. This tutorial explains in detail background jobs processing in sap. Introduction in sap abap, background processing permits us to schedule tasks to perform naturally. The recipient either obtains the reports via email or views them directly in sap business one as a user. Example documentation items are business processes, business requirements, schedule, scheduling restrictions. This howto guide introduces the report scheduling function of sap business one. During implementation, you set up rules for when a job should be run in the background. Senior sap sd consultant with experience of the ordertocash functional processes and configuration of sap sd in an automotive supply chain extended multiproject experience with sales scheduling agreements, sales orders, outbound deliveries, pricing and customer returns. Sap background job scheduling pdf basic functionality for creating, scheduling, and monitoring background jobs on the sap system. They run in parallel and do not disturb interactive foreground jobs processes and operations. This is best for users already familiar with background job scheduling. Your want to schedule a job for every 1st and 3rd wednesday of month. To maintain or monitor sap background jobs, enter the select background jobs screen by using transaction code sm37 or menu path system services background jobs job overview. Hi all, i am scheduling background job for auto mail of standard sap report.
How to create a background job in sap sap batch job part 2. Job scheduling management with sap solution manager delivers the following functionalities which will be presented in future blogs. The lms notifies people when an event occurs that they need to know about. Changing the file format of spool output when scheduling a. To schedule the background job, click on the start time pushbutton. Run the report as a background job and get the output in. Instructions for running sap reports in the background hrm. Rather than having the manager execute this program online every monday morning, it could be scheduled continue reading background processing in sap r3. The jobs can be scheduled as per the following start immediately immediate run.
I am able to send the details in html format, please guide me how to send report details in excel format. I need an email output from background jobs in excelalv format and send it to multiple ids. You schedule report executions by running queries and specify recipients of the generated reports. Background job scheduling in sap free download as word doc. An alternate reason of doing so is to streamline the utilizat. To use the job scheduling wizard, choose job wizard in the define background job transaction.
663 1054 814 97 105 1060 875 1248 1630 1598 442 65 546 710 1164 164 982 1133 816 1522 178 1392 548 1427 824 1573 1178 883 371 29 51 1115 1221 688